No matter how much technology or knowledge there is, they are ultimately just tools. What truly determines the success or failure of a trade is the person using the tools.



Whether you can make money does not depend on how much you know, but on whether you can control yourself.

Fear, greed, impulsiveness, unwillingness... these are your true opponents.
The less you understand yourself, the easier it is to get lost in the market; the more you try to avoid emotions, the easier it is to be consumed by them.

I have always said that what determines whether you make money or not is never the "techniques" on the market, but the "principles" within your heart.
The kind of person you are will determine the trading decisions you make, and ultimately, the results you will reap.

Many years ago, a senior told me a phrase that I have always remembered—
A person's true intelligence lies not in clever tricks or skills, but in being pragmatic, trustworthy, diligent, and serious, and in the persistence for the truth.

You can choose to speculate on this path, but you cannot rely on luck to win continuously.
Speculation itself is like dancing on the edge of a knife; once you choose it, don’t fantasize about "easily climbing the mountain." The more you seek convenience and quick riches, the more likely you are to be liquidated by the market.

Those who are truly skilled have almost all gone through countless heart-wrenching lessons behind the scenes.
What is called "stability" is earned after numerous narrow escapes from death.
